Human Growth And Development Pdf Adolescence Child Development Human development is the process of growth and change that takes place between birth and maturity. the growth and development of a child consists of a highly complex series of changes, with different tissues and different regions of the body maturing at different rates. Unlike growth, which typically has a finite period and involves physical changes, development is a continuous process encompassing physiological, behavioral, and cognitive transformations throughout an individual’s lifespan.

Growth is defined as an irreversible constant increase in size, including observable changes like height, weight, and body proportions. these physical transformations are structural and typically measurable with standard tools. development, on the other hand, captures qualitative changes. Most of the relevant concepts about growth and development apply to the fetal period of development, the focus of this review. this period encompasses the greatest changes in growth rate, body proportions, and body composition during the life of an organism. Physical growth is an increase in size. development is growth in function and capability. both processes depend on genetic, nutritional, and environmental factors. when describing physical and emotional development in children, it is useful to define certain age based groups (1): neonate (newborn): birth to 1 month infant: 1 month to 1 year.
